Crème caramel vs. Nattō — In-Depth Nutrition Comparison

Compare

What are the differences between crème caramel and nattō?

  • Crème caramel is higher in vitamin B12, yet nattō is higher in iron, copper, manganese, magnesium, zinc, fiber, vitamin K, and potassium.
  • Nattō's daily need coverage for iron is 103% more.

We used Desserts, flan, caramel custard, prepared-from-recipe and Natto types in this article.
